1. BACKGROUND
This legislation authorizes the Director of the Department of Public Service to enter into professional service contract with True Inspection Services, LLC in the amount of up to $500,000.00 for the Roadway - Material Testing and Inspection 2022 - 1 project.
The intent of the Request for Proposal was to provide the City of Columbus, Department of Public Service, with additional resources for the continuing, contractual access to construction inspection services and materials testing for City of Columbus projects. The contract may also be used for non-City projects for which the City is providing construction inspection services and materials testing.
The Department of Public Service, Office of Support Services, solicited Requests for Proposals for the Roadway - Materials Testing and Inspection 2022 - 1 contract. The project was formally advertised on the Vendor Services and Bonfire websites from September 14, 2022, to October 12, 2022. The city received nine (9) responses. All proposals were deemed responsive and were fully evaluated when the Evaluation Committee met on October 21, 2022. The following responses evaluated were from:

True Inspection Services, LLC received the highest score by the evaluation committee and will be awarded the Roadway - Material Testing and Inspection 2022 - 1 contract.
